Summary:Underground cable circuits are expensive, and many utilities are trying to increase capacity on these circuits rather than install new infrastructure. The profit-oriented utilities also must minimize expenses. This paper discusses techniques that may be applied to the major transmission cable types to improve capacity on the circuits with the intent of postponing or avoiding major new equipment purchases.
